what is the diffrence between weblogic server 8.x/9.x/10.x?
Answer Posted / kruthi
1)In WL 8.x we have connection pools and data sources,
where as in WL 9&10 we have only data sources and inside
data sources we are having connection pools.
2)In WL 8.x we ahve execute queue's, where as in WL 9&10 we
are having work managers.
3)In WL 8.x we dont have LOCK & EDIT, Where as in WL 9&10
we have LOCK & EDIT.
4)In WL 8.x licence.beafile is present to update the
licence,Where as in WL 9&10 there is no licence.bea file.
